What are cotyledons Class 5?

Cotyledons are a part of the embryo within seeds that form the first leaves when the plant germinates. They contain stored food that helps provide the initial energy that the plant needs to grow. In dicotyledonous plant they also help in photosynthesis.

Why is bamboo a Monocot?

Bamboo is a monocotyledonae and a huge grass plant, which is a species of the tribe bambuseae. It is monocot stem because it has a dispersed vascular bundle, they contain the xylem and phloem, which transport water and nutrients, single cotyledon, and have fibrous roots.

What is a monocot flower?

monocots have narrow grass-like leaves. If your plant is flowering, you can tell if it is a monocot or dicot by the number of petals and other flower parts. Monocots have flower parts in threes or multiples of threes as shown in the flowers to the left.

Why are Dicots now called eudicots?

The term eudicots derives from the term “dicotyledons.” Historically, dicots were the group of flowering plants characterized by having two seeds leaves upon germination, presence of woody or secondary growth, tap root system, reticulate (netlike) venation in the leaves, and flower parts in groups of four or five.

How do monocots and eudicots differ?

The main difference between monocots and Eudicots is found in their seed structure. Specifically, when the seed germinates, the monocot will form one seed leaf (the cotyledon) and the Eudicot will form two seed leaves. The monocot will send up one shoot, while the eudicot sends up one shoot that splits into two parts.

What type of fruit is an apple?

Apple, (Malus domestica), fruit of the domesticated tree Malus domestica (family Rosaceae), one of the most widely cultivated tree fruits. The apple is a pome (fleshy) fruit, in which the ripened ovary and surrounding tissue both become fleshy and edible.

Which part of embryo grows first?

root anatomy and function The primary root, or radicle, is the first organ to appear when a seed germinates. It grows downward into the soil, anchoring the seedling.

What develops into a root system?

An embryo is a part of the seed, which develops into a new plant. An embryo is composed of three parts radicle, plumule, and cotyledons. The plumule region develops onto shoot system and radical region develops into the root system.

What is seed embryo?

The embryo is the fertilised ovule, an immature plant from which a new plant will grow under proper conditions. The embryo has one cotyledon or seed leaf in monocotyledons, two cotyledons in almost all dicotyledons and two or more in gymnosperms.

What are 3 parts of a seed?

The three primary parts of a seed are the embryo, endosperm, and seed coat. The embryo is the young multicellular organism before it emerges from the seed. The endosperm is a source of stored food, consisting primarily of starches. The seed coat consists of one or more protective layers that encase the seed.

Do all seeds have an embryo?

The seed does not develop from just any part of the plant, but from special structures called ovules. The ovule is an immature seed, which does not yet contain a viable embryo. It is only when the egg cell inside the ovule is fertilized by sperm that the ovule is called a seed.

What needs germination?

The beginning of the growth of a seed into a seedling is known as germination. All seeds need water, oxygen and the right temperature to germinate.
